Summary: We study abstract group actions of locally compact Hausdorff groups on CAT(0) spaces. Under mild assumptions on the action we show that it is continuous or has a global fixed point. This mirrors results by Dudley and Morris-Nickolas for actions on trees. As a consequence we obtain a geometric proof for the fact that any abstract group homomorphism from a locally compact Hausdorff group into a torsion-free CAT(0) group is continuous.
